Critical Reload is a conventional food not a dietary supplement. As defined by the FDA, a dietary supplement contains one or more dietary ingredients that may include: vitamins, minerals, herbs or other botanicals, and amino acids, other substances found in the human diet, such as enzymes. Critical Reload contains none of the dietary ingredients.
